Output 8b4f921d1504d00c143c33995bf46b6632363feb6ebc757f7e310ee4d58acb32:21

value
788000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ee19c9241b353a64c072e27b78c2232884ce947e OP_EQUAL
address
3PPydpcafzbks98rz6LeAPcuyEWDifdjmP
transaction
8b4f921d1504d00c143c33995bf46b6632363feb6ebc757f7e310ee4d58acb32
spent
true